>> - New var `beancount-electricity` to control behavior of RET.
>>   When non-nil, RET at the end of a leg adds the currency if missing (or
>>   tries to anyway: I think it's done in a too naive way which doesn't
>>   account for the many ways to specify the amount).
> I think this should be called `beancount-electric-currency` instead.

When I introduced it I intended for it to do more:
- do a bit of auto-indentation (that was when beancount-mode didn't
  have a line-indent-function)
- re-align the amount (again, it's now done by electric-indent-mode)
- auto-add the next account if it's always been the same so far (never
  implemented)

But, yes, nowadays it's only the currency.  I don't have any strong
opinion on the name of the config var.

> Can you be more specific about how this may not work for more complex
> ways of specifying the amount?

Not really: I only ever use simple amounts (no @ things and whatnot) so
I not only haven't tested with anything more complex but I can't
remember what those more complex cases can look like anyway.

Oh I can give you one concrete case I bumped into and never fixed:

    Asset:Account (0.8 * 100) RET

will not insert the currency because the code doesn't recognize "(0.8 *
100)" as an amount.
